Samsung Galaxy S3
The Samsung Galaxy S III is a touchscreen-based, slate-format Android smartphone designed, developed, and marketed by Samsung Electronics. It sees additional software features, expanded hardware, and a redesigned physique than its predecessor, the Samsung Galaxy S II. The S III contains a quad-core processor, and employs an intelligent personal assistant (S Voice), eye-tracking ability, increased storage, and a wireless charging option. Depending on country, the Template:Convert smartphone comes with different processors and RAM capacity, and 4G LTE support.[1] The device was launched with Android 4.0.4 "Ice Cream Sandwich", and is in the process of being updated to Android 4.1 "Jelly Bean".

Design
The Samsung Galaxy S3 Inspire by nature: is reflected in its smooth and gentle curves, made out with brushed polycarbonate – you've got a choice of 'Marble White' and 'Pebble Blue' with dimensions of 136.6 x 70.6 x 8.6mm, 4.8-inch Super AMOLED HD screen. Screen is made out of Gorilla Glass 2 front, a well-packaged interior and a more robust battery cover.
